// Heads up: this client exists because of the N+1 mess in the
// Orchardfeed GraphQL resolvers. We now batch author lookups
// through the Nestbatch loader service instead of hammering the
// DB per node. If latency spikes, check Nestbatch first, not the
// resolvers. The client auths with the key below.

app token of fajop-fahif = qvz4-AnML

Handover: Crumbport order-cutoff rule

Taking over from Dalia. The cutoff logic blocks next-day orders placed after the bakery's prep deadline, adjusted per location for delivery distance. Holiday overrides live in a separate table and win over everything else. Don't hardcode times; ops changes them seasonally. The rule engine loads its parameters at startup from the values below.

deployment values, yahap-fajeg:
[ulaok]
port = 5432
region = south-2
host = ulaok.urlaqdata.internal
team = tameth
timeout_ms = 2000
retries = 8

## Zero-downtime schema migrations (Fernwheel API)

Run expand phase first. Deploy code reading both schemas. Backfill in batches of 5k; watch replica lag. Contract phase only after 24h clean metrics. Never drop columns in the same release that stops writing them. Rollback: revert code, leave schema. Migrations run against the primary using the connection string below.

primary connection of hadug-baweg = cockroachdb://praax_svc:5mJRvTW4BD2hGN@db-e95c.tolvaqdyn.corp:5432/eliok